How To Fix TK211 - Edit objects separately since they cannot be transported together


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: TK - Transport Organizer

  • Message number: 211

  • Message text: Edit objects separately since they cannot be transported together

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The objects &V1& and &V2& cannot be edited together, since they are
    transported on different consolidation routes.
    The object &V1& can only be recorded and transported in Workbench
    requests with the transport target &V3&, while the object &V2& can only
    be recorded and transported in Workbench requests with the transport
    target &V4&.
    The transport targets are determined from the development class and the
    transport layer to which the objects belong.

    System Response

    The function terminates.

    How to fix this error?

    The correct procedure depends on the transaction in which you are
    working and in which the error occurred.
    If the two objects can be edited separately in this transaction, edit
    the objects separately and select different Workbench requests to
    record them in with the appropriate transport target.
    If the objects can only be edited together in this transaction, choose
    one of the following options:
    Check the syntax of objects &V1& and &V2& and correct your entries, if
    necessary.
    Check whether the objects &V1& and &V2& are assigned to the correct
    package, and whether these packages are assigned to the correct
    transport layer. If necessary, change these assignments.
    If you want to transport both objects on the same transport route
    despite the fact that they belong to different packages and transport
    layers, contact your transport administrator. In this case, the
    configuration of the transport routes has to be changed in the
    Transport Management System (TMS). For details, see the documentation
    on the Transport Management System.
